They were standing underneath the plywood when Holmes went to pull down a board, and the entire area collapsed on top of them. Anchorage, Alaska - This morning, PETA sent a letter calling on Alaska Department of Public Safety Commissioner Amanda Price to launch a criminal investigation into Nenana-based Iditarod musher Jessie Holmes for an act of apparent cruelty to dogs depicted in a video that he recently posted to Facebook.
